Some states will select your application from the EOI pool and invite you to apply for nomination, and for others you need to apply direct.
If you are applying for 489 FS, your occupation must be on the SOL so I guess you need the points from sponsorship. Different states have different criteria also. What state(s) are you looking at? Which ones are sponsoring your occupation?

And if my wife will apply for re exam then in how much time period require to submit her result?
Can i submit her result when i will get invitation from state nomination or i should submit it before EOI???
#130
Re: 489 Visa Granted; Thanks for the help.
With DIBP, if you get an invitation and your wife still does not have required score, you select then that you will pay the second charge before grant. But if before grant she then meets requirement, you let CO know and supply IELTS (or whichever English test she is taking) and you do not then need to pay.
One thing to consider though is that if your wife does not have very good English, she may struggle with everyday life here which could lead to isolation.
